Confessions of a Public Speaker by Scott Berkun If you learn best with a healthy dose of humor, you're going to like this one. Written by professional public speaker Scott Berkun, it shares the secrets of great communicators and contains a whole bunch of entertaining stories and anecdotes. Do You Talk Funny by David Nihill This book shows you to insert humor in your presentation to create a more powerful impact on your audience. The author, David, also came from stand-up comedy straight into public speaking, where he gets the knowledge and information written in this book.

12 Amazingly Helpful Public Speaking Books - About Social Anxiety The book Speak With No Fear was written by communications coach Mike Acker and promises to give you 7 strategies to reduce anxiety and improve your public speaking. They are as follows: uncover and clean the wound imagine the worst you be you speak to one it's not about you channel the power be in the moment
